Is There Tobacco in Rogue Pouches?

Rogue nicotine pouches don’t contain tobacco but are made with high-quality nicotine extracted from the leaves of that plant via steam.

Aside from the nicotine content, Rogue pouches are made with food-grade ingredients selected and combined to provide the best buzz and rich flavors.

The full ingredient list is shown in the table below:

IngredientIngredient’s Role
Nicotine polacrilexNicotine content
Acesulfame KSweetener
Sodium carbonate and sodium bicarbonatepH balancers
Hydroxypropyl and microcrystalline celluloseFillers
Gum arabicStabilizer
Natural extractFlavoring
MaltitolFlavor enhancer

Are Rogue Nicotine Pouches Sugar-Free?

Rogue nicotine pouches are 100% sugar-free. Instead of sugar, they contain Acesulfame K, a sweetener often used in the food industry. It’s about 200 times as sweet as sugar but doesn’t affect blood sugar levels or cause tooth decay.

Acesulfame K is non-caloric, so Rogue pouches will make a negligible contribution to your daily calorie intake. 

Rigorous testing has also shown that Acesulfame K is safe for consumption, and the amount found in Rogue pouches is far below the recommended daily intake of 0.9 grams.

Do Rogue Pouches Have Caffeine?

There is no caffeine in Rogue pouches. The increase in energy you get when you put in a Rogue pouch, although similar to the effects of caffeine, is achieved by nicotine.

The way nicotine and caffeine boost energy and focus is different:

  1. When nicotine is absorbed, it stimulates the production of adrenaline in your brain, which increases your heart rate and breathing, boosting your energy and focus temporarily.
  2. Caffeine interacts with the receptors for adenosine and boosts cortisol levels. Cortisol is part of the long-term “fight or flight” response, which is why caffeine can make you feel jittery. Adenosine is the chemical responsible for the feeling of sleepiness, and it builds up during the day. Caffeine blocks adenosine receptors, making you feel more awake.

Because these two stimulants affect the system in different ways, combining them can result in overstimulation. This can lead to developing a stronger addiction more quickly, so you should be careful when using nicotine and caffeine together. 

Are Rogue Pouches Carcinogenic?

The increased risk of cancer caused by the consumption of nicotine products mostly stems from their tobacco content. This is due to the tobacco processing methods used during manufacture for both inhalable and smokeless products, which result in the creation of carcinogenic tobacco-specific nitrosamines.  

Rogue nicotine pouches don’t contain tobacco, meaning they are not carcinogenic. The nicotine content of the pouches comes from pharmaceutical-grade purified nicotine salts, which, although highly addictive, do not increase the risk of cancer.

What Are the Side Effects of Rogue Pouches?

Rogue nicotine pouches are a safer way to enjoy nicotine, but that doesn’t mean that they’re entirely risk-free.

Bad reactions to Rogue pouches are uncommon, and the usual causes for them are nicotine sensitivity, allergies, underlying health conditions, or improper use.

You’re also more likely to encounter side effects if you’re still adjusting to nicotine pouches, use too many pouches, or regularly use pouches that are too strong for you.

In these cases, some of the issues you can expect are:

  1. Nausea and vomiting
  2. Acid reflux
  3. Gum irritation
  4. Sore throat

Nausea and Vomiting

When you absorb nicotine, it stimulates the parts of your brain responsible for producing stomach acid. Consistently high amounts of nicotine will stimulate higher amounts of production, which can irritate the lining of your stomach, making you nauseous.

The nausea may result in vomiting, which is the body’s way of expelling foreign substances. 

If you feel nauseous with a Rogue pouch in, remove it and drink water to soothe your stomach. Try switching to weaker pouches and waiting longer between two sessions to reduce the odds of being nauseous again. 

Acid Reflux

Acid reflux happens when the contents of your stomach flow into your esophagus. This happens because nicotine can act as a relaxant and stop the muscle separating your stomach and your esophagus from contracting properly. 

The telltale signs of acid reflux are:

  1. A sour taste in your mouth
  2. The contents of your stomach going back up
  3. A burning feeling in your chest, known as heartburn

If you experience acid reflux while using Rogue pouches, try the following:

  • Take out the pouch and drink water to soothe your throat and stomach and wash out nicotine residue
  • Keep the upper half of your body elevated to minimize acid backflow
  • Take antacids to help neutralize the acids

Gum Irritation

The tingling you feel when you place a Rogue pouch is a slight irritation of your gums as the nicotine is being absorbed. When placed properly, the irritation will be gentle and short-lasting.

If you don’t place the pouches properly or repeatedly use the same spot, the irritation can grow into a more serious issue, like gum inflammation, swelling, or, in extreme cases, gum recession.

You can minimize the risk of gum irritation by changing where you place the pouches for each use.

Sore Throat

A mild scratchy sensation in the throat is a commonly reported side effect of using nicotine pouches. This is caused by nicotine acting like an irritant when it comes into contact with the tissue in your throat.

Usually, this sensation is mild and short-lived, but excessive exposure or outside factors can cause the scratchiness to progress into pain and may cause inflammation in parts of your throat.

If your throat starts to hurt while you have a Rogue pouch in, remove it right away and rinse your throat with warm salt water to soothe it. If you have concerns about throat pain while using Rogue pouches, try to minimize swallowing your spit during your nicotine session since that may expose your throat to additional nicotine, increasing the soreness.

What Are the Best Practices for Using Rogue Pouches?

To ensure that you get the most out of each Rogue pouch, you should follow these recommendations:

  • Use the right strength: Most of the issues related to using nicotine pouches stem from using one that’s too strong for you, which causes nicotine overexposure and side effects. If you’re not sure what’s right for you, start with the weaker pouches and work your way up until you find your fit.
  • Stick to one pouch at a time: If you’re using the correct strength, one pouch should deliver enough nicotine for you to get a buzz. If you consistently need more than one pouch to feel anything, it’s a safe sign you should move on to stronger products
  • Don’t reuse pouches: Once a nicotine pouch gets wet enough, it will release its content until there’s none left. Already used pouches are a breeding place for bacteria, so putting in a used pouch won’t get you a buzz, but it will introduce said bacteria to your body.
  • Store your pouches properly: Nicotine pouches have a shelf life of about one year, but the longer they sit, the weaker they get. Storing your Rogue pouches in a cold, dry, and dark place will help keep their kick and flavor longer.
